Types of Transportation Services
Homestead offers various transportation options:
- Taxi Services: A reliable choice for quick, point-to-point travel.
- Rideshare: Services like Uber and Lyft operate in the area, ideal for those who prefer app-based booking.
- Public Transit: The Miami-Dade Transit operates bus services connecting Homestead to surrounding areas.

Typical Pricing
Pricing can vary based on the service type and distance:
- Taxi Rates: Typically start at around $3.50, with an additional $2.50 per mile.
- Rideshare Costs: Rates fluctuate based on demand; expect a base fare of about $1.00, then around $0.25 per minute and $1.00 per mile.
Seasonal Considerations
Homestead experiences peak tourist seasons, particularly during winter months. During these times, expect higher demand for rideshares and taxis. If you're planning a trip during this period, book your rides in advance to avoid delays.
